ipsecConfigs

@JvmName(name = "arfbcfgdiekjmqyf")
suspend fun ipsecConfigs(value: Output<List<IpsecServerIpsecConfigArgs>>)
@JvmName(name = "icfdukasfxkcacdy")
suspend fun ipsecConfigs(value: List<IpsecServerIpsecConfigArgs>?)

Parameters

value

The configuration of Phase 2 negotiations. See the following Block ipsec_config.


@JvmName(name = "mmvnftwxeqjvmfcq")
suspend fun ipsecConfigs(vararg values: Output<IpsecServerIpsecConfigArgs>)


@JvmName(name = "wibfmpecufbqxhoj")
suspend fun ipsecConfigs(values: List<Output<IpsecServerIpsecConfigArgs>>)
@JvmName(name = "awysknwaaisewdeu")
suspend fun ipsecConfigs(vararg values: IpsecServerIpsecConfigArgs)

Parameters

values

The configuration of Phase 2 negotiations. See the following Block ipsec_config.


@JvmName(name = "pcrqebpajslexsxc")
suspend fun ipsecConfigs(argument: List<suspend IpsecServerIpsecConfigArgsBuilder.() -> Unit>)
@JvmName(name = "kbufgkmnijmmbjis")
suspend fun ipsecConfigs(vararg argument: suspend IpsecServerIpsecConfigArgsBuilder.() -> Unit)
@JvmName(name = "itiascnfulfopxoi")
suspend fun ipsecConfigs(argument: suspend IpsecServerIpsecConfigArgsBuilder.() -> Unit)

Parameters

argument

The configuration of Phase 2 negotiations. See the following Block ipsec_config.